The cheapest way to get from Bodrum to Gündoğan is to bus which costs 55 ₺ - 80 ₺ and takes 37 min.
The fastest way to get from Bodrum to Gündoğan is to taxi which takes 18 min and costs 1.100 ₺ - 1.500 ₺.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Sanayi and arriving at Atatürk Caddesi.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 37 min.
The distance between Bodrum and Gündoğan is 22 km. The road distance is 21.4 km.
The best way to get from Bodrum to Gündoğan without a car is to bus which takes 37 min and costs 55 ₺ - 80 ₺.
The bus from Sanayi to Atatürk Caddesi takes 37 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
Bodrum to Gündoğan bus services, operated by Muttaş, depart from Sanayi station.
Bodrum to Gündoğan bus services, operated by Muttaş, arrive at Atatürk Caddesi station.
Yes, the driving distance between Bodrum to Gündoğan is 21 km. It takes approximately 18 min to drive from Bodrum to Gündoğan.
